react native key. You can perform React Native unit testing on an individual method, function, class, procedure, module, element, or object. We will import List in our Home component and show it on screen. [1:05] That's the case where you need to have a key prop for every React element in the array. Then ensure to link the previous step with the native platform: react-native link react-native-vector-icons. React Native recommended to use abstraction on top of AsyncStorage instead of AsyncStorage directly as it operates globally. We will look at example of how to remove object from array in react native. As a React Native developer, by using Firebase you can start building an MVP (minimum viable product), keeping the costs low and prototyping the application pretty fast. React Native has an access to all native views and components, and to about 70 specific device APIs by default. When you need to wrap your elements inside the container, you can use View as a container element. React Native Flexbox alignItems Property. There is no limitation on the type of value for state properties. How to Use Geolocation and Geocoding in React Native Apps. On iOS, AsyncStorage is approved by the native code. Developers can separate their codebase into reusable and non-reusable fragments to save time, and yet, stay highly responsive. env file that lets you import the environment variable mentioned inside the file. If you're on a vanilla React Native project, you also need to install and link react-native-vector-icons. Next, import the TouchableHighlight component from React Native at the top of the file. 2 taps is required to close keyboad in react native. JavaScript is used to create cross-platform mobile apps. React native FlatList : FlatList is used to show a list of items in react-native. Under Key store path click Create new. Integrating Firebase with React Native. Now that our project is fully operational, it’s ready to implement react-native-dotenv, a wonderful package that enables us to read. These are React Native Introduction, Environment Setup, First App Hello World, State, Flexbox, Height and Width, TextInput etc. React Native FlatList scrollToIndex with Fixed or Variable. Learning is tough: React Native is not easy to learn mainly for a fresher in the app development field. Angular is a complete framework. It's only a problem if I try to pass the elements as an array. npm install -g create-react-app. In this chapter, we will show you how to create a list in React Native. 4 [Android only] Integrate the SDK manually for React Native lower than 0. This style guide is mostly based on the standards that are currently prevalent in JavaScript, although some conventions (i. Add it to the importing list you already have. get rid of header bar react native. Installation $ npm install react-native-select-plus --save or use yarn $ yarn add react-native-select-plus Usage. Javascript answers related to "hiding api key react native". Key hash authenticates the information between your application and Facebook server. As per react native doc, you can attach below events to keyboard. github: react-native-map-example. When your iOS app isn't currently requesting continuous location-updates, iOS will immediately put your app to sleep. Build Stunning Apps Using Over 60 Beautiful Components. Use npx, the package runner tool that is installed with npm to create a new React Native project. It offers multiple possibilities: since it's asynchronous, it's non blocking, and therefore allows for smooth view management on the screen (~6O fps is the React Native golden goal). numColumns: It is used to render multiple columns. Why do we need a React List Key. Well, I have said it before and I will say again that React technology is the best option for cross-platform application development as it ensures optimal application performance, saves time and money. Call REST API Trong React Native (Source code và Demo). You can generate a private signing key using keytool. How To Use React Native AsyncStorage. Explanation and example of React Native FlatList. Each time React renders your components, it's calling your functions to retrieve the new React elements that it uses to update the DOM. How to Generate a React Native Release Build APK for Android. This is the quickest way to get started! -. It allows you to use data in offline mode in React Native apps. A basic button component that should render nicely on any platform. React Native AsyncStorage. onKeyUpListener ((keyEvent) => {console. Let's take a look at some of the key difference between React and React Native. Aside - Using Auth0 in Your React Native App. React native is an open source framework released by Facebook. How to get data from json object in react native. js que seguramente habrás pasado por alto las primeras veces que lo utilizas. React Native - Use a keyExtractor with FlatList. keystore file with all credentials. La importancia de la propiedad “KEY” en REACT. If you wish to run the code on Android scroll to the very bottom. A deep dive into React Native FlatList. These unique keys are what allow the VirtualizedList (which is what FlatList is built on) to track items. pressedKey} `);}); // if you want to react to keyUp KeyEvent. React Native FlatList: Tutorial and Examples (2022) React Native core provides many built-in components that can help us create native mobile applications for Android and iOS. Read also: Which One to Choose - Native or React Native for Mobile App Development. So it won't cause an unexpected behavior: React Lists and Keys 101 Creating a simple time tracker with watchOS Shortcuts and Node. In React Native CLI however, you will need to install it via NPM or YARN. Used to extract a unique key for a given item at the specified index. This guide assumes that you have worked with ReactJS and React Native before as we will not cover React fundamentals and focus on implementing login, registration, and so on. The Firebase Blog: Firebase and React Native. Hello Developer, Hope you guys are doing great. I've set up 2 screens in the screens/ directory:. The persistence of data is done in a key-value storage system. js to change this screen and turn it into your app. Add new key value pair to object – REACT NATIVE. However, Analytics also allows you to log custom or predefined events within your app. In 2015, React Native was released as an open-source project by Meta Platforms, Inc. Proguard often requires configuration specific to each native library you're using. From React-native Project: - Run this command in React-Native App directory. Append the following lines to android/settings. The tree nodes are defined in the children key. React Native Support When the Firebase 3. Each component has simple customization, the docs are solid, and it comes with a good set of icons. React Native Login Screen Tutorial. Back in the terminal run these two commands: npm init -y: Creates an npm package in our project root; npm install [email protected] [email protected]: Installs the packages we need to convert JSX to HTML; Because JSX isn't compatible with vanilla Javascript & HTML. Select APK to generate release APK for your React Native Android project. Props provide configurability for several features, such as auto-correction, auto-capitalization, placeholder text, and different keyboard types, such as a numeric keypad. react-native-dotenv parses the. When a list is re-rendered, React takes each list item's key and searches the previous list's items for a matching key. December 30, 2019 January 13, 2020 Saurabh Gite Pro Level, React-native font change, font-family, global font, react-native Change font-family of React-native Application Hi guys, In this article, we are going to learn about how to change the font-family of text also change whole application font using react-native-global-font. js - Overview, Pros, Cons, and Key Differences. It includes date, time and datetime picker modes. Logging is the process of authenticating a user and providing him/her the access to his/her account. Analytics automatically logs some events and user properties; you don't need to add any code to enable them. You can also easily integrate your native Android java code to react-native. React Native Background Geolocation. Linking Android: react-native link react-native-keyevent (for React Native <= 0. key: a unique key to identify the route (required) title: title of the route to use as the tab label; icon: icon to use as the tab icon, can be a string, an image source or a react component; color: color to use as background color for shifting bottom navigation; badge: badge to show on the tab icon, can be true to show a dot, string or number. Apply as a React Native Developer. FullStack Web Development with ReactJS, ReactNative. The cross-platform mobile apps are built using JavaScript. It is useful when we dynamically created components or when the users alter the lists. First, import the StatusBar from react-native and the Fragment from react (if you don’t know about React. js extends the functionality and also accounts for several deficiencies in the. Analytics also offers folks the ability to log Custom Events. js vs React Native: Key Differences. Order Management delivers orders to suppliers, who book shipments across a global logistics network—right in the Flexport Platform. React native securetextentry for passwords. Ergobaby stays in control, while operations keep improving. When you develop react native application, many times you will need to filter data and show filtered data to the user. ) cần phải có một "người chuyên. { onLoad: 'check-sso', } for more options see Keycloak docs. react-native-sensitive-info - secure for iOS, but uses Android Shared Preferences for Android (which is not secure by default). As we know, If we see data in {} ( curly brace ) then we called object and if see data In [] ( Square bracket ) then we called. id, and then falls back to using the index, like React does. Start using react-native-keychain in your project by running `npm i react-native-keychain`. React native libraries are the key things which make react native much more popular, as it provides the way to develop faster and reliable ways for mobile apps, React Native suggest us to develop our UI using isolated components, basically the main benefit of using the component native libraries and UI attributes are they are helpful in faster. CocoaPods is the package management tool for iOS that the React Native framework uses to install itself into your project. This library represents a modern approach to animation. Redux is a predictable state container for JavaScript apps. You can find them all in the left sidebar (or menu above, if you are on a narrow screen). Check out React Native Starter! Sketch files included Designed by professional UX/UI experts. React-native-paper takes care of the details and your UI logic, so you can focus on your users. React Native is a framework for building native cross-platform applications for Android and IOS using React. js; install Watchman to watch changes in the filesystem using the command: brew install watchman; install following cocoapods: brew install cocoapods; According to a post by React Native guru Jamon Holmgren that all this time I've been using installing JDK wrong on my m1 machine 😱. Navigate between pages in a React Native App. Notes: This guide is for v5 of redux-persist, which was released in October 2017. Follow the below steps one by one to setup your React native environment. 18, React Native uses React as a dependency rather than a forked version of the library, which means it is now possible to use enzyme's shallow with React Native components. Creating you React Native app Copy that SHA1 key and paste it somewhere for the next step. If you are using a FlatList in React Native, there's a chance you will want to use the scrollToIndex function to scroll to a certain item's index. Explore the best ways to style a. Supports a minimal level of customization. Key in React js is used to identify uniquely to an item, especially in the case of dynamic react component it will be very useful to identify dynamic components and it is also used when we wanted to identify the change in an item like the update, delete, etc. A comparison of the 10 Best React Native Dropdown Libraries in 2022: react-native-modal-dropdown-with-flatlist, react-native-material-dropdown-v2, react-native-advanced-dropdown, react-native-modal-select-option, react-native-modal-dropdown and more. “get key from array react native” Code Answer's. Lists are one of the common scrollable components to display similar types of data objects. A use case for this is mapping a collection to an array of fragments — for example, to create a description list: key is the only attribute that can be passed to Fragment. Currently, anything prior to stage 3 is not included nor recommended in this guide. Persisting data in a mobile app has benefits such as when the user restarts the app, the data or the setting variables being available. done(); }, async _loadInitialState() { try { var value = await AsyncStorage. One of the key difference between React and React Native is that Reactjs can be executed on all platforms while React Native is not platform-independent. React Native In-App Update is an open-source library that wraps in-app updates for both android & iOS. React Native React Native is an open-source library for the JavaScript framework used for mobile application development for iOS and Android. projectDir = new File (rootProject. React Native Elements The styling is generally platform agnostic; it won't look out of place using it on either Android or iOS. by Spencer Carli How to make your React Native app respond gracefully when the keyboard pops up When you're working with React Native apps, a common problem is that the keyboard will pop up and hide text inputs when you focus on them. Building Offline Apps in React Native with AsyncStorage. React Native and Expo SecureStore: Encrypt local data. It is important to note that the react-native-maps library as of the time of this writing only officially supports the polyline module on the latest React Native Once you have the API key,. Overview Version History Q & A Rating & Review. Keys are used to React to identify which . 3, and @react-navigation/stack v5. import React from 'react'; import { StyleSheet, Text, View, SafeAreaView, FlatList, Platform, SafeAreaProvider} from "react-native"; Consider that you have a data array with Marvel heroes, where every hero has its unique serial id (these numbers are just serial keys and don't imply the. Google Auth/Signin in React Native without Firebase. ¿Cómo Funciona la Prop Key en React?. If the current list is missing a key that existed in the previous list, React destroys the previous component. react-spring is a spring-physics based animation library that should cover most of your UI related animation needs. Keys help React identify which items have changed (added/removed/re-ordered). React Native View Component. fs-extra contains methods that aren't included in the vanilla Node. You can user the API integration to use not only GET request but we can also use any other HTTP requests like POST, PUT, DELETE easily on both Android and iOS using a single piece of code. View is the most common element in React Native. The major difference between React Native and React in the browser is that React Native does this by leveraging the UI libraries of its host platform, rather than using HTML and CSS markup. What are the Key Differences and. View maps directly to the native view equivalent on whatever platform React. We're setting the key for each item its id.